Why is There a Two-Hour Delay? Behind the Scenes at a Full Faculty Meeting
For students and parents, our regular all school meetings mean a two-hour delay and a break from normal morning routines. But for Severn faculty, they are an opportunity for growth and innovation, providing time outside of our normal schedules to bounce ideas off one another, plan events and evaluate the flow of curriculum from Lower to Middle to Upper School. We are one school made of many voices and these two hour meetings bring those voices together to inspire and learn from one another.
Each Meeting is Different, the Goals Are the Same
With over 100 faculty and staff members spread across two campuses, it can be a challenge to maintain a collaborative sense of community as the momentum of the school year takes on a life of its own. Because operating as one school is a priority, these meetings are essential. Our teachers share the work they are doing in class, highlight student accomplishments and meet in breakout sessions to work in small groups or one-on-one.
